The National Weather Service in Wakefield has issued a
* Severe Thunderstorm Warning for...
Northeastern Somerset County in southeastern Maryland...
Wicomico County in southeastern Maryland...
Western Worcester County in southeastern Maryland...
Eastern Dorchester County in southeastern Maryland...
* Until 845 PM EDT.
* At 744 PM EDT, severe thunderstorms were located along a line
extending from near Vienna to north of Deal Island, moving east at
30 mph.
HAZARD...60 mph wind gusts.
SOURCE...Radar indicated.
IMPACT...Expect damage to trees and powerlines.
